Clear Pond Trail is a 5.1 mile point-to-point route located in Adirondack Park, New York, United States. The route climbs 653 feet and descends 672 feet. The course averages 131 feet of vertical gain per mile. 76% of the route can be run, with walking required on steeper grades. Surface conditions are primarily trail. Terrain difficulty is rated as very hilly. Difficulty is rated 7.6 out of 10, placing it in the 53.52th percentile.
